Job description

Precision that powers every print.

The Plate Mounter plays a key role in producing high-quality flexible packaging by ensuring printing plates are mounted accurately and efficiently for flexographic presses. This position is all about precision, preparation, and teamwork—setting the press up for smooth runs and top-tier results.

What You’ll Do
  • Review job instructions and confirm all materials (cylinders, plates, sticky-back, sleeves) are ready before setup
  • Mount plates with accuracy and consistency to ensure proper registration on press
  • Set up and operate mounting equipment in alignment with job requirements
  • Inspect completed proofs for accuracy in layout, copy, and registration
  • Follow production schedules to prioritize and complete jobs on time
  • Track and record job times and activities accurately in the system
  • Communicate any discrepancies, concerns, or improvements to the Shift Leader or Supervisor
  • Perform routine equipment checks, housekeeping, and assigned preventative maintenance
  • Partner with Maintenance when repairs or issues arise
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ment
  • Support team operations by assisting in other areas as needed
  • Share knowledge and support the development of less experienced team members
  • Contribute ideas for continuous improvement
Performance Expectations
  • Uphold a strong safety culture with a goal of zero incidents
  • Follow GMP and food safety standards with no repeat violations
  • Achieve quality standards within first 90 days and maintain consistency thereafter
  • Mount plates efficiently (target: 15 minutes per plate by 90 days)
  • Maintain 90% or greater efficiency in ongoing performance
  • Follow attendance expectations as outlined in company policy
  • Properly care for equipment, ensuring zero damage
What Makes You a Great Fit
  • Strong attention to detail and pride in precision work
  • Mechanical aptitude and comfort working with production equipment
  • Ability to read and interpret work instructions and measurements
  • Experience in printing, plate mounting, or manufacturing environments preferred
  • Comfortable with basic math, measurements, and equipment tools (micrometers, tape measures)
  • Understanding of cylinder geometry and print setup concepts is a strong plus
  • Flexible, team-oriented mindset with a willingness to jump in where needed
  • Clear communication skills and a continuous improvement mindset
Why This Role Matters

You’re the starting point of print quality. Every clean image, every perfect registration, every successful run begins with how well the plates are mounted. This role isn’t just setup—it’s the foundation of the final product.
